How long are we the people going to allow our elected officials to control us and to serve themselves and their parties first only to throw us pieces of the choice cuts to keep us quiet with a false feeling of satisfaction. Our politicians are out of control and no longer serve the will of the people. Whether you favor the end result or not, the majority of the voting public did not elect to end collective bargaining. The voting mass did not request school vouchers or to cut the red tape and obstacles to give the green light to the taconite mine. They avoided to have an open discussion with opposition. The allegiance is not to the voting public but to their self, corporate and party interest. The fact that we put them in office and pay their salaries has no consequences. They are playing the shell game with a trusting and apathetic audience in which they always come out on top as the winner and they are using our tax dollars as their stake.
It is time to shake the political tree with intolerant enthusiasm to detach the rotten apples..
We have to return our government to the ideals of our forefathers.
A Government by the people and for the people. A government that reflects fair play and fair share. Above all, an allegiance to the people and the flag for which she stands..
Food for thought.
